AMN Healthcare has recently filled 2 Travel Certified Radiology Technologist positions in Marshall, Texas demonstrating the high demand for skilled professionals in Radiology Tech specialties. These positions offered competitive weekly pay ranging from $1,834 to $2,009, with an average of $1,921.

Most travel Certified Radiology Technologist positions in Marshall typically require hands-on experience in performing diagnostic imaging procedures and familiarity with various imaging equipment. Additionally, candidates are often expected to hold the relevant certifications and licenses, along with experience in diverse healthcare settings to adapt quickly to new environments.
In Marshall, travel positions for Certified Radiology Technologist professionals are typically available in hospitals, outpatient imaging centers, and urgent care facilities. These institutions often seek temporary staff to fill needs in various departments, including radiology and diagnostic imaging.
Common specialties for a Certified Radiology Technologist working a travel job in Marshall, Texas, include diagnostic radiography, computed tomography (CT), and magnetic resonance imaging (MRI). Additionally, some technologists may focus on interventional radiology or mammography, depending on the healthcare facility’s needs. Travel positions often require adaptability to different equipment and protocols. Hence, familiarity with the latest imaging technologies is advantageous for these roles.
